Who were the Keating five?

The Keating Five were five Senators accused of corruption in 1989 as part of the Savings and Loan Scandal. They were Alan Cranston, Dennis DeConcini, John Glenn, John McCain, and Donald W. Riegle, Jr.


What part of speech is the word accused?

Accused can be used as a verb and an adjective. Verb: That man has been accused of many heinous crimes. Adjective: He is an accused killer.
